Plan on getting about ½ pound of pulled pork for every pound of raw pork butt you purchase. That's a shrinkage factor of 50 percent. So if there are 10 people on your guest list and you want to serve 1/3 pound of pulled pork per person, you'll need about 6-1/2 to 7 pounds of raw pork butt.

Tally up the size of the party, then multiply that number by ⅓ to get the total amount of cooked pulled pork you're serving. Then double that number to know how much raw pork you need to purchase. We can even make a nice, simple formula for that with P equaling people. (P x ⅓) x 2 = total amount of raw pork needed.

Since we've determined that there are 3 servings in a single pound of pulled pork, that amounts to 6 tablespoons per pound. Let's go back to our 10-person estimate. According to these calculations, 10 servings calls for 20 tablespoons of barbecue sauce. Since there are 16 tablespoons in a cup, you should have at least 1-1/4 cup of sauce on.

A safe estimate for how much pulled pork to offer is: An Adult will eat: 1/3 lb or less (roughly 1-2 sandwiches) A Child will eat: 1/4 lb (roughly 1 sandwich) With that said, I'd likely stick to 1/4 lb or 4 oz. of pulled pork per sandwich solely because this amount comfortably fits on buns. Leaving room for toppings like coleslaw, pickles.

The average cost of pork per pound is $3.20. You have to factor in the cut of meat, quality, location, and market conditions. Certain cuts can be as low as $0.50 per pound up to $6.00 per pound. Different cuts of pork, such as pork chops, pork loin, pork shoulder, and bacon can vary in price.

Unwrap the pork shoulder and place in the roasting pan. Insert the in-oven thermometer into the center of the roast. Be careful that the thermometer isn't touching the bone. Roast at 450°F for 20 minutes. Then, reduce the temperature to 325°F for about an hour per pound.

If you're cooking for your family or a small gathering of 5 people or so you will need: With 1-3 Sides: 5 Pounds Of Raw Pork to serve at least 2.5 Pounds of Cooked Pulled Pork for 5 people. With 3+ Sides: 3.33 Pounds Of Raw Pork to serve at least 1.66 Pounds of Cooked Pulled Pork for 5 people.
